Some units equipped with the CVT (Continuously Variable Transmission) exhibited hesitation during acceleration or a distinct shuddering sensation at higher RPMs. This transmission hesitation raised concerns about the durability of the belt and pulley system, a core component of the CVT technology Toyota utilized in that year.
